Change-Id: I9c6ee092cea755aea58a91a696cb338e1eb5df8b
Signed-off-by: meimei <meimei@huawei.com>
# master
#--------------------------------
- huawei-pod2:
# master
#--------------------------------
- huawei-pod2:
+ slave-label: '{pod}'
+ os-version: 'trusty'
+ <<: *colorado
+ - huawei-pod5:
slave-label: '{pod}'
os-version: 'centos7'
<<: *master
slave-label: '{pod}'
os-version: 'centos7'
<<: *master
# trigger macros
########################
- trigger:
# trigger macros
########################
- trigger:
- name: 'compass-os-nosdn-nofeature-ha-huawei-pod2-master-trigger'
+ name: 'compass-os-nosdn-nofeature-ha-huawei-pod5-master-trigger'
triggers:
- timed: '0 19 * * *'
- trigger:
triggers:
- timed: '0 19 * * *'
- trigger:
- name: 'compass-os-odl_l2-nofeature-ha-huawei-pod2-master-trigger'
+ name: 'compass-os-odl_l2-nofeature-ha-huawei-pod5-master-trigger'
triggers:
- timed: '0 23 * * *'
- trigger:
triggers:
- timed: '0 23 * * *'
- trigger:
- name: 'compass-os-odl_l3-nofeature-ha-huawei-pod2-master-trigger'
+ name: 'compass-os-odl_l3-nofeature-ha-huawei-pod5-master-trigger'
triggers:
- timed: '0 15 * * *'
- trigger:
triggers:
- timed: '0 15 * * *'
- trigger:
- name: 'compass-os-onos-nofeature-ha-huawei-pod2-master-trigger'
+ name: 'compass-os-onos-nofeature-ha-huawei-pod5-master-trigger'
+ triggers:
+ - timed: '0 7 * * *'
+- trigger:
+ name: 'compass-os-ocl-nofeature-ha-huawei-pod5-master-trigger'
+ triggers:
+ - timed: '0 11 * * *'
+- trigger:
+ name: 'compass-os-onos-sfc-ha-huawei-pod5-master-trigger'
+ triggers:
+ - timed: '0 3 * * *'
+- trigger:
+ name: 'compass-os-odl_l2-moon-ha-huawei-pod5-master-trigger'
triggers:
- timed: ''
- trigger:
triggers:
- timed: ''
- trigger:
- name: 'compass-os-ocl-nofeature-ha-huawei-pod2-master-trigger'
+ name: 'compass-os-nosdn-kvm-ha-huawei-pod5-master-trigger'
+ triggers:
+ - timed: ''
+
+- trigger:
+ name: 'compass-os-nosdn-nofeature-ha-huawei-pod2-colorado-trigger'
+ triggers:
+ - timed: '0 19 * * *'
+- trigger:
+ name: 'compass-os-odl_l2-nofeature-ha-huawei-pod2-colorado-trigger'
+ triggers:
+ - timed: '0 23 * * *'
+- trigger:
+ name: 'compass-os-odl_l3-nofeature-ha-huawei-pod2-colorado-trigger'
+ triggers:
+ - timed: '0 15 * * *'
+- trigger:
+ name: 'compass-os-onos-nofeature-ha-huawei-pod2-colorado-trigger'
triggers:
- timed: '0 11 * * *'
- trigger:
triggers:
- timed: '0 11 * * *'
- trigger:
- name: 'compass-os-onos-sfc-ha-huawei-pod2-master-trigger'
+ name: 'compass-os-ocl-nofeature-ha-huawei-pod2-colorado-trigger'
triggers:
- timed: ''
- trigger:
triggers:
- timed: ''
- trigger:
- name: 'compass-os-odl_l2-moon-ha-huawei-pod2-master-trigger'
+ name: 'compass-os-onos-sfc-ha-huawei-pod2-colorado-trigger'
+ triggers:
+ - timed: '0 7 * * *'
+- trigger:
+ name: 'compass-os-odl_l2-moon-ha-huawei-pod2-colorado-trigger'
triggers:
- timed: ''
- trigger:
triggers:
- timed: ''
- trigger:
- name: 'compass-os-nosdn-kvm-ha-huawei-pod2-master-trigger'
+ name: 'compass-os-nosdn-kvm-ha-huawei-pod2-colorado-trigger'
slave-label: '{pod}'
installer: compass
<<: *master
slave-label: '{pod}'
installer: compass
<<: *master
+ - huawei-pod5:
+ slave-label: '{pod}'
+ installer: compass
+ <<: *master
- nokia-pod1:
slave-label: '{pod}'
installer: apex
- nokia-pod1:
slave-label: '{pod}'
installer: apex
name: GIT_BASE
default: https://gerrit.opnfv.org/gerrit/$PROJECT
description: 'Git URL to use on this Jenkins Slave'
name: GIT_BASE
default: https://gerrit.opnfv.org/gerrit/$PROJECT
description: 'Git URL to use on this Jenkins Slave'
+- parameter:
+ name: 'huawei-pod5-defaults'
+ parameters:
+ - node:
+ name: SLAVE_NAME
+ description: 'Slave name on Jenkins'
+ allowed-slaves:
+ - huawei-pod5
+ default-slaves:
+ - huawei-pod5
+ - string:
+ name: GIT_BASE
+ default: https://gerrit.opnfv.org/gerrit/$PROJECT
- parameter:
name: 'zte-pod1-defaults'
parameters:
- parameter:
name: 'zte-pod1-defaults'
parameters:
installer: compass
auto-trigger-name: 'yardstick-daily-huawei-pod4-trigger'
<<: *master
installer: compass
auto-trigger-name: 'yardstick-daily-huawei-pod4-trigger'
<<: *master
+ - huawei-pod5:
+ slave-label: '{pod}'
+ installer: compass
+ auto-trigger-name: 'daily-trigger-disabled'
+ <<: *master
#--------------------------------
testsuite:
- 'daily'
#--------------------------------
testsuite:
- 'daily'
default: '-i 104.197.68.199:8086'
description: 'Arguments to use in order to choose the backend DB'
default: '-i 104.197.68.199:8086'
description: 'Arguments to use in order to choose the backend DB'
+- parameter:
+ name: 'yardstick-params-huawei-pod5'
+ parameters:
+ - string:
+ name: YARDSTICK_DB_BACKEND
+ default: '-i 104.197.68.199:8086'
+ description: 'Arguments to use in order to choose the backend DB'
+
- parameter:
name: 'yardstick-params-zte-pod1'
parameters:
- parameter:
name: 'yardstick-params-zte-pod1'
parameters: